Talks Can Be Possible With Iran, Trump Tells Fox

Jarida Report
U.S. President Donald Trump ​told Fox News that it’s possible ‌he would be willing to talk with Iran but that it depends on ​the terms. Asked in ⁠an interview on Monday evening ​about the possibility of negotiations with ​Tehran, Trump told Fox he heard Tehran wanted to talk badly, according to the cable news network.
He ​also reiterated his unhappiness with Iran’s new Supreme ‌Leader Mojtaba ⁠Khamenei, telling Fox: “I don’t believe he can live in peace.” Trump also voiced his comments at a ​press conference ​earlier ⁠on Monday, telling Fox the results of the ​U.S. military operation in Iran ​were “way ⁠beyond expectation.” Trump added that he was surprised that Iran was ⁠striking ​Gulf countries with ​missiles and drones, according to the network.
